+ /// The parsed probe target — host/port/unitId + the effective connection timeout, all read
+ /// from the SAME factory DTO shape (ModbusDriverConfigDto) the driver factory parses, so
+ /// timeoutMs binds identically to the factory (R2-11, 05/CONV-2; the OpcUaClient parity rule).
+ internal readonly record struct ProbeTarget(string Host, int Port, byte UnitId, TimeSpan Timeout);
+
+ /// Parse the driver config JSON into a using the factory DTO shape.
+ /// Returns a null target + an error message when the JSON is invalid or has no host/port. The effective
+ /// timeout mirrors the factory (TimeSpan.FromMilliseconds(dto.TimeoutMs ?? …)); when the config
+ /// omits timeoutMs the caller's is used.
+ /// The driver config JSON (factory DTO shape).
+ /// The timeout used when the config omits timeoutMs.
+ /// The parsed target, or a null target with an error string.
+ internal static (ProbeTarget? Target, string? Error) TryParseProbeTarget(string configJson, TimeSpan fallbackTimeout)
+ {
+ ModbusDriverFactoryExtensions.ModbusDriverConfigDto? dto;
+ try { dto = JsonSerializer.Deserialize(configJson, _opts); }
+ catch (Exception ex) { return (null, $"Config JSON is invalid: {ex.Message}"); }
+ if (dto is null) return (null, "Config JSON deserialized to null.");
+
+ var port = dto.Port ?? 502;
+ if (string.IsNullOrWhiteSpace(dto.Host) || port <= 0)
+ return (null, "Config has no host/port to probe.");
+
+ var timeout = dto.TimeoutMs is { } ms && ms > 0 ? TimeSpan.FromMilliseconds(ms) : fallbackTimeout;
+ return (new ProbeTarget(dto.Host!, port, dto.UnitId ?? 1, timeout), null);
+ }

+///
+/// R2-11 (05/CONV-2): the Modbus probe parses the SAME factory DTO shape the driver factory parses, so
+/// timeoutMs binds identically instead of being silently dropped (it never bound to the runtime
+/// ModbusDriverOptions.Timeout TimeSpan). The OpcUaClient probe/factory parse-parity rule.
+///
+public sealed class ModbusDriverProbeParityTests
+{
+ [Fact]
+ public void Config_timeoutMs_binds_as_the_effective_probe_timeout()
+ {
+ var (target, error) = ModbusDriverProbe.TryParseProbeTarget(
+ "{\"host\":\"10.0.0.5\",\"port\":502,\"unitId\":3,\"timeoutMs\":250}",
+ fallbackTimeout: TimeSpan.FromSeconds(5));
+
+ error.ShouldBeNull();
+ target.ShouldNotBeNull();
+ target!.Value.Host.ShouldBe("10.0.0.5");
+ target.Value.Port.ShouldBe(502);
+ target.Value.UnitId.ShouldBe((byte)3);
+ target.Value.Timeout.ShouldBe(TimeSpan.FromMilliseconds(250));
+ }
+
+ [Fact]
+ public void Absent_timeoutMs_falls_back_to_the_caller_timeout()
+ {
+ var (target, _) = ModbusDriverProbe.TryParseProbeTarget(
+ "{\"host\":\"10.0.0.5\",\"port\":502}", fallbackTimeout: TimeSpan.FromSeconds(5));
+
+ target!.Value.Timeout.ShouldBe(TimeSpan.FromSeconds(5));
+ target.Value.UnitId.ShouldBe((byte)1); // DTO default
+ }
+
+ [Fact]
+ public void Missing_host_is_an_error()
+ {
+ var (target, error) = ModbusDriverProbe.TryParseProbeTarget(
+ "{\"port\":0}", fallbackTimeout: TimeSpan.FromSeconds(5));
+ target.ShouldBeNull();
+ error.ShouldNotBeNull();
+ }
+
+ [Fact]
+ public void Invalid_json_is_an_error()
+ {
+ var (target, error) = ModbusDriverProbe.TryParseProbeTarget(
+ "not valid json {{", fallbackTimeout: TimeSpan.FromSeconds(5));
+ target.ShouldBeNull();
+ error.ShouldContain("invalid");
+ }
+}
